About Ossus Biorenewables

Ossus Biorenewables is a cleantech innovator headquartered in Bengaluru. We transform industrial effluents into decentralized, renewable energy solutions, helping industries reduce their environmental footprint while powering a sustainable future.

Role Overview

We are looking for a motivated Junior Automation Engineer to support the design and development of PLC-based automation and HMI systems for our bio-renewable technologies. This role offers fresh graduates and early-career engineers an exciting opportunity to gain hands-on exposure to industrial automation at the intersection of renewable energy, process control, and cutting-edge technology.

Key Responsibilities

  • Customer-Centric Solutions: Collaborate with senior engineers to understand client requirements and translate them into practical automation systems.
  • PLC & HMI Development: Assist in designing, programming, and debugging PLCs and HMIs for bioprocess automation, including reactor and instrumentation control.
  • Testing & Commissioning: Participate in system testing, troubleshooting, and commissioning to ensure reliable performance and seamless integration.
  • Communication Protocols: Learn and support the configuration of industrial communication protocols (Ethernet/IP, PROFINET, Profibus, CC-Link, RS-485, Modbus).
  • Sensor Integration: Program and calibrate analog and digital sensors within automation frameworks.
  • Documentation: Prepare and maintain functional design specifications, wiring diagrams, project reports, and operation manuals.
  • Collaboration: Work closely with cross-functional teams to support timely project delivery and continuous knowledge sharing.
  • R&D Support: Contribute to R&D initiatives on closed-loop automation, HMI, and IoT features for next-generation renewable energy systems.
